pub enum RagAnalyticsResponse {
RagQueryResponse(Box<RagQueryResponse>),
RagUsageResponse(Box<RagUsageResponse>),
RagUsageGraphResponse(Box<RagUsageGraphResponse>),
}
Variants§
RagQueryResponse(Box<RagQueryResponse>)
RagUsageResponse(Box<RagUsageResponse>)
RagUsageGraphResponse(Box<RagUsageGraphResponse>)
Trait Implementations§
Source§impl Clone for RagAnalyticsResponse
impl Clone for RagAnalyticsResponse
Source§fn clone(&self) -> RagAnalyticsResponse
fn clone(&self) -> RagAnalyticsResponse
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for RagAnalyticsResponse
impl Debug for RagAnalyticsResponse
Source§impl Default for RagAnalyticsResponse
impl Default for RagAnalyticsResponse
Source§impl<'de> Deserialize<'de> for RagAnalyticsResponse
impl<'de> Deserialize<'de> for RagAnalyticsResponse
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for RagAnalyticsResponse
impl PartialEq for RagAnalyticsResponse
Source§impl Serialize for RagAnalyticsResponse
impl Serialize for RagAnalyticsResponse
impl StructuralPartialEq for RagAnalyticsResponse
Auto Trait Implementations§
impl Freeze for RagAnalyticsResponse
impl RefUnwindSafe for RagAnalyticsResponse
impl Send for RagAnalyticsResponse
impl Sync for RagAnalyticsResponse
impl Unpin for RagAnalyticsResponse
impl UnwindSafe for RagAnalyticsResponse
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more